Job description
Global AI Strategic Partner Development Manager, Google Cloud

Experience owning outcomes and decision making, solving ambiguous problems and influencing stakeholders; deep expertise in domain.

Bachelor's degree or equivalent practical experience. 15 years of experience in business development/customer or partner-facing roles relating to public cloud services. Experience in supporting partners in creation of GTM offerings (Analytics, AI/ML, Generative AI) and taking new products and solutions to the market.

Responsibilities
  • Help partners grow their business on Google Cloud by driving Data and AI solutions with the aim of serving as their trusted advisor for both pre-sales and post sales customer engagements.
  • Serve as the technical consultant for the partners Analytics and AI practices. Conduct L200/L300-level technical sessions on Google Cloud's Analytics and AI portfolio.
  • Review and validate partner-developed solution architectures to ensure technical excellence, security, cost-effectiveness, and adherence to Google Cloud standard procedures. Provide direct technical guidance to partners on their solutions for performance and consumption.
  • Lead the life-cycle of GTM offering creation from business case, solutioning, planning and governance, business value, solution differentiation, business growth modeling.
  • Support partners to jointly develop GTM offering, landing with the field, and measure success through outcomes.
